Call it a day having received medal and diamonds (2,2,3)
I believe the answer is:
go to bed
'call it a day' is the definition.
I can't tell whether this defines the answer.
'received medal and diamonds' is the wordplay.
'received' becomes 'got' ('get' can be a synonym of 'receive').
'medal' becomes 'OBE' (Order of the British Empire).
'and' means one lot of letters go next to another.
'diamonds' becomes 'd' (abbreviation in bridge say).
'got'+'obe'+'d'='GO TO BED'
'having' acts as a link.
